| """flm-add.py - install a pre-converted FLM (Q4NX) model and register it with FastFlowLM. | |
| Standalone, Python-3 stdlib only (no pip packages). Works with any repo that | |
| already contains the runtime-ready files (config.json, model.q4nx, | |
| tokenizer.json, tokenizer_config.json, optionally chat_template.jinja): | |
| python3 flm-add.py Atomic-Germ/Qwen3.5-9B-Claude-4.8-Opus-NPU2 | |
| Repo can be a Hugging Face repo id, a ModelScope repo id (--modelscope), a full | |
| Hugging Face URL, or a local directory holding the model files. The tag is | |
| derived from the repo name (e.g. Qwen3.5-9B-Claude-4.8-Opus-NPU2 -> | |
| qwen3.5-claude:9b); override with --tag. Defaults for the registry entry | |
| (family, engine, size, context length) are copied from the matching official | |
| FastFlowLM entry. | |
| The script never rewrites the system model list or the system xclbins; it | |
| writes a user-level registry at ~/.config/flm/model_list.json and adds a single | |
| symlink into ~/.config/flm/xclbins/ for the new model directory. Custom FLM | |
| models never ship xclbins (they are closed source), so the kernel symlink is | |
| always taken from the matching official model, keyed by family (engine) and | |
| size -- e.g. Darwin-36B-Opus-NPU2 -> Qwen3.6-35B-A3B-NPU2. The only thing | |
| you need in your shell rc afterwards is: | |
| export FLM_CONFIG_PATH="$HOME/.config/flm/model_list.json" | |
| export FLM_XCLBIN_PATH="$HOME/.config/flm" | |
| """ | |
